Understanding Inflation

Inflation refers to the rate at which the general level of prices for goods and services rises, eroding purchasing power. A moderate level of inflation is normal in a growing economy, but when inflation spikes, it can have significant implications for personal finances.

Key Effects of Inflation:

  • Increased Cost of Living: Essentials like food, housing, and transportation become more expensive, putting pressure on household budgets.
  • Decreased Savings Value: Money saved in traditional savings accounts loses purchasing power over time if the interest rate does not keep pace with inflation.
  • Higher Interest Rates: To combat inflation, central banks may raise interest rates, leading to increased borrowing costs for loans and mortgages.

  3. Inflation-Protected Investments
    • Consider investing in Treasury Inflation-Protected Securities (TIPS) or inflation-indexed bonds. These investments provide returns that adjust with inflation, helping to preserve your purchasing power.

Strategies for Managing Personal Finances During Inflation

  1. Review and Adjust Your Budget Regularly
    • As inflation impacts prices, regularly review your budget to ensure it reflects current costs. Adjust your spending categories to prioritize essentials and find areas where you can reduce discretionary spending.
  2. Increase Income Streams
    • Explore ways to boost your income, whether through side gigs, freelance work, or asking for a raise. Increasing your income can help offset rising costs and improve your financial stability.
  3. Invest in Skills and Education
    • Consider investing in your career through additional training or education. Upskilling can lead to higher-paying job opportunities, making it easier to keep pace with inflation.
  4. Consider Fixed-Rate Debt
    • If you have existing debt, consider refinancing to a fixed-rate loan, especially before interest rates rise further. This can help you lock in lower payments and protect against future increases.
  5. Diversify Your Investments
    • Diversifying your investment portfolio can help mitigate risks associated with inflation. Consider including assets like real estate, commodities, and stocks that historically provide returns that outpace inflation.
  6. Stay Informed
    • Keep abreast of economic news and inflation trends. Understanding the broader economic context can help you make informed decisions about spending, saving, and investing.
